Job Description
1. Operate scanning equipment and OCR software (AWS Textract, OpenText OCR) to digitize documents, photos, and records.
2. Perform rigorous quality control (QC) on extracted field values, ensuring data accuracy and consistency across large datasets.
3. Validate and correct 20,000+ attributes daily, adhering to predefined data standards and workflows.
4. Optimize scan settings for clarity and troubleshoot technical issues with hardware/software.
5. Organize and catalog digital files, maintaining strict naming conventions and folder structures.
6. Audit and reconcile discrepancies in scanned data, working with cross-functional teams to resolve errors.
7. Meet daily production targets (1,000+ documents) while maintaining >99% accuracy.
8. Follow security protocols for handling sensitive or confidential materials.

Required Skills & Experience
1. High school diploma or equivalent; technical certifications in data processing or OCR tools a plus.
2. 1+ years of experience with AWS Textract, OpenText OCR, or similar document extraction tools.
3. Proven experience QC’ing high-volume datasets (1,000+ docs/day; 20,000+ attributes).
4. Strong customer service.
5. Exceptional attention to detail—ability to spot inconsistencies in text, numbers, and formatting.
6. Proficiency with scanning hardware, OCR workflows, and basic data validation scripts (e.g., Excel macros).
7. Ability to work independently under tight deadlines with repetitive, detail-oriented tasks.
8. Strong organizational and problem-solving skills.
Nice to Have Skills & Experience
• Experience with metadata tagging or database management.
• Familiarity with document retention policies and compliance standards.
